Abstract

The embodiment of the application discloses a customs clearance information processing method, a customs clearance information processing device and electronic equipment, wherein the method comprises the following steps: determining a plurality of customs clearance to be submitted; determining at least two customs reports having a box-out transportation relationship from the plurality of customs reports; carrying out consistency check on the contents to be submitted among the customs declaration forms with the box-splicing transportation relation; providing a verification result. Through the embodiment of the application, the customs declaration can be helped to further improve the efficiency, and the error probability is reduced.

Background
In the commodity object information system in the cross-border scene, a service of 'buying and selling globally' can be provided for users, namely, buyers and sellers can come from a plurality of different countries. Under the scene, after the buyer and the seller complete the transaction on line, in the subsequent fulfillment link, a series of complicated links such as customs declaration, tax payment and cross-border logistics are required to be carried out, so that the goods can be delivered to the delivery address specified by the buyer user. In order to facilitate the fulfillment process of each link, some systems may also provide cross-border supply chain services for users, including services of customs declaration links, services of cross-border logistics links, and so on.
In the customs declaration process, before the goods are exported, a seller user needs to entrust a professional or proxy customs declaration enterprises (which may be called as "customs clearance" or customs declaration company, etc.) to transact declaration procedures to the export coast customs. In a conventional manner, a customs declaration bank with customs declaration qualification needs to record in advance in a customs system, and the customs system can provide information such as a related account number for the customs system. Thus, after receiving the customs clearance entrustment of the client, the customs clearance bank can log in the customs system by using the account information and fill in the customs clearance form so as to perform processing such as input of data required by specific customs clearance or submission of materials such as attachments and the like. And then, the customs system performs internal inspection and processing, and completes customs declaration work under the condition of no error in inspection.
After the cross-border supply chain system appears, the customs declaration can be admitted to the specific supply chain system, so that the customs declaration becomes a user of the cross-border supply chain system. Thus, after the customs clearance receives the entrusts of the specific clients, the customs clearance can be filled in through the supply chain system, and then the supply chain system can submit the specific customs clearance information to the customs system. In the process, the customs declaration can utilize the related services provided by the supply chain system, so that the aims of improving the efficiency, simplifying the data management and the like are fulfilled.
However, existing supply chain systems have further room for improvement in helping users improve efficiency. For example, as customs clearance is a serious process, the customs clearance data submitted to the customs system usually has a high accuracy requirement, and thus, the customs clearance is usually provided with roles of an order taker and an auditor. In the specific customs clearance reporting process, the ship name, the voyage number, the declaration area customs, the exit customs, the departure port, the container and other information are respectively input by the single output personnel one by one in the supply chain system, all the information is printed after the input of each single is finished, then the auditor checks the information one by one manually, if the input error and other conditions exist, the single output personnel is required to be informed to correct, and the information is printed again after the correction and checked again by the single audit personnel until the audit is passed. The above process obviously has the problems of slow aging, time and labor consumption, and is easy to cause errors.
Therefore, how to further improve the service capability of the supply chain system, help customs declaration to further improve efficiency, and reduce error probability becomes a technical problem to be solved by those skilled in the art.

To facilitate understanding of the solutions provided in the embodiments of the present application, terms related to customs clearance are first described below.
The customs clearance is divided into import customs clearance and export customs clearance, the embodiment of the application mainly relates to export customs clearance process, and if the import process also relates to the filling, submitting and the like of the customs clearance sheet, the method can also be applied to the import customs clearance process.
The transportation mode can be divided into air transportation, land transportation, sea transportation and the like. Among them, in the marine transportation method, since it is generally necessary to load the cargo into the container and then ship the container for transportation, it is involved in the case of the transportation of the split containers, that is, a plurality of groups of cargo with the similarity of the logistics information (for example, the same departure port, the same destination port, and the like) can be loaded into one container, thereby reducing the logistics cost.
The involved company entities mainly include: customs clearance, forwarders, shipping companies, etc.
The customs declaration bank is mainly used for submitting document materials to customs, declaring goods in and out, handling customs procedures and the like by acting clients.
The forwarder company is a short name of an international freight agent company, mainly collects matters such as dredging, renting ships and ordering bins, loading and unloading ships, transporting goods and the like at ports handling or assisting handling of imported and exported goods, and also has a commission customs declaration service for some forwarder companies. If a collage is required, a particular collage schedule is typically performed by a forwarder.
The shipping company may mainly refer to a ship owner, an operator, a manager, a lessee, or the like.
The documents involved mainly include: cabin bill, carrying bill and customs declaration bill.
The manifest may specifically be: before customs declaration, the forwarder may fill in the information of the goods to be customed exported on the website of the ship company in advance, and after submission, the information is declared to the customs system, and may specifically include, for example, the number of the goods, the gross weight, the name of the ship, the number of the ships, the exit customs, the declaration of the customs, the container information, and the like. Therefore, the manifest is a cargo list for truly and accurately reflecting the conditions of the cargo and the articles carried by the transport means.
The bill of lading is corresponding to the manifest, and the electronic port system can automatically generate a corresponding bill of lading number when the freight company makes a manifest declaration to the electronic port system.
Reporting a customs declaration: the customs declaration bank makes written declaration of the actual conditions of the imported and exported goods according to the format specified by customs, so that the customs is required to handle the legal documents of the clearance procedures according to the applicable customs system. The customs declaration information includes that customs receiving and sending goods information, logistics information, document information and the like of customs declaration are filled according to customs requirements in the customs declaration process of a customs declaration company, and all filled information is comprehensively declared to the customs relationship. The logistics information in the customs clearance information may specifically include: container number, container specification, container self-weight, box-splicing identification, commodity item number relationship, exit relationship, transport means name, voyage number, number of pieces, gross weight and the like. Filling a customs declaration principle: the bills are in accordance, and the content on the finished bills needs to be in one-to-one correspondence with each data content of the shipping bill.
The specific process flow may generally be:
first, a forwarder may collect export trade demands of a plurality of seller users, and determine a binning relationship according to logistics similarity and the like. Then, the ship company can apply for transportation resources (including ship numbers, voyage orders and the like) from a website system and the like related to the ship company, and can report the manifest to an electronic port system corresponding to the departure port. The manifest declaration is mainly used for submitting the name, the voyage number, the departure port, the departure customs, the cabinet specification, the container information, the cargo information and the like to an electronic port system corresponding to the specific departure port. Correspondingly, the electronic port system generates a corresponding shipping order number, and stores the corresponding relation between the detailed information related to the manifest declaration and the shipping order number in the electronic port system. Wherein a particular note may be associated with a collage identification if a collage is involved. The specific identification of the boxes can be expressed in various ways, for example, a separate field can be added, or the identification can be performed in the same way through the first N-bit characters in the number of the bill of lading, and the like.
After the freight department company completes the declaration of the manifest, the customs declaration can be entrusted to carry out customs declaration processing. The specific consignment information at least can include the information of the bill number, and in addition, the forwarder company can also provide other related information for customs clearance, including the name of the ship associated with the specific bill number, the number of voyages, the departure port, the exit customs, the cabinet specification, the container information and the cargo information, and even can include information such as whether the containers are assembled or not.
And the customs clearance bank can fill and submit the customs clearance through the supply chain system according to the received entrusted information. If the goods agency company does not provide detailed information in the entrusted information, the related detailed information of the shipping bill can be inquired from the corresponding electronic port system through a specific supply chain system, and then the customs clearance is filled according to the inquired information.
The customs declaration and the lift notes/manifest are in one-to-one relationship, and each lift note/manifest can be associated with one or more pieces of cargo information. When the split box is specifically carried out, the split box can be carried out among different carrying lists/cabin lists, and for the carrying lists/cabin lists needing the split box, correspondingly generated customs declaration lists can also generate the split box transportation relation.
It should be noted that, after the customs declaration bank receives the customs declaration request, the specific request may generally include a plurality of shipping order information, and a plurality of customs declaration orders may be correspondingly generated. In addition, a customs clearance is initiated from a forwarder company, and a period of time may exist from the time when the goods are transported to a port away from the border port, and the customs system can release the goods corresponding to the specific customs clearance only after the goods are transported to the port. Therefore, it is common practice that, after receiving the customs declaration, the customs declaration server can perform operations such as entry of customs declaration related data through the supply chain system, and store the customs declaration as draft. Since a plurality of lifting bill numbers may be usually involved in one customs clearance, the customs clearance management system can correspond to the operation of a plurality of customs clearance bills.
For example, a specific customs clearance process typically includes:
step 1[ order input process ]: when a customs declaration company carries out export maritime customs declaration, the customs declaration personnel manually fill the number, gross weight, ship name, voyage number, wharf information and container information in the customs declaration according to customs declaration data provided by a client or a forwarder to form a customs declaration draft and print the customs declaration draft;
step 2[ order examination and information supplement process ]: the order input personnel or other operators (the responsibility division of each company is different) log in a local wharf website, inquire the manifest information of the goods through the number of the bill of lading (manually inquire every 20-30 minutes until the check is finished), and respectively compare the checked information with the information on the declaration draft, wherein the method comprises the following steps: piece number, gross weight, ship name, voyage number, wharf information, checking and comparing whether the information is consistent:
a. if the information is inconsistent, the operator needs to contact the client or the forwarder to check whether the information of the manifest declares wrong or the customs information of the declaration is wrong, if the manifest of the declaration of the manifest of the customs of the manifest of the;
b. if the information is consistent, the operator supplements the container information, operates the declaration of customs and submits the information to customs.
Step 3[ order following process ]: after declaration of customs information to customs, a customs declaration company contacts a forwarder company to transport goods to a dock, when the goods enter the dock, dock staff can register arrival information of the goods in a dock system, namely arrival information of the goods (or arrival information of the goods, specifically, arrival information of the goods arriving at the dock, including number of pieces, gross weight, ship name, navigation number, departure customs, declaration customs, container information and the like), the customs declaration company needs to go to a dock website to inquire arrival information of the goods (because when the goods arrive are not known, the arrival information of the goods needs to be manually inquired every 20-30 minutes until the arrival is checked), and after the arrival information is checked, the arrival information and the customs declaration form information are compared:
a. if the information is inconsistent, the operator needs to contact the client or the forwarder to check whether the declaration of the arrival information is wrong or the declaration of the customs information is wrong, if the arrival information is wrong, the arrival information needs to be corrected, and if the declaration of the customs information is wrong, the customs company needs to re-report the order;
b. if the information is consistent, no abnormal condition exists, and the follow-up is finished.
According to the embodiment of the application, after the customs clearance is selected from a plurality of customs clearance draft and the 'submitting' operation is clicked, automatic data verification processing is executed in the process of examining the customs clearance and supplementing information, and after the customs clearance is verified to be correct, the customs clearance is submitted to the corresponding electronic port system for formal customs clearance. In addition, in the order following process, whether a specific lifting bill is delivered to a port or not can be determined by inquiring the electronic port system, and corresponding automatic verification processing is carried out on data of a customs declaration form according to the delivered manifest.
In the process of examining and supplementing the information, the specific verification process can comprise two aspects. On one hand, due to the fact that the contents of related data items are consistent among a plurality of different customs clearance lists with a box transportation relation, for example, the ship name, the voyage number, the declaration area customs, the departure port, the situation customs, the container information and the like of the box goods are required to be consistent, if any one of the information in a certain customs clearance list is inconsistent with other customs clearance lists, the whole batch of goods needing the box can not normally depart. Therefore, specific verification work can perform data consistency verification among a plurality of customs clearance tickets with a box transportation relationship. In addition, the total number of the goods and the total gross weight related to the plurality of customs declaration forms should be smaller than or equal to the total number of the goods and the total gross weight actually delivered to the port, and therefore, the information can be verified.
On the other hand, whether the box matching is performed or not, the content of each data item in the customs clearance is required to be consistent with the data retained in the electronic port system in the cabin clearance declaration process, so that consistency check can be performed on the content of each data item in the customs clearance and the content of the corresponding data item in the shipping bill. At this time, the specific lifting bill can be automatically inquired from the electronic port system, and the data in the customs declaration form and the inquired data are compared, so that the automatic data verification processing is completed. If the verification shows that the order is wrong, the order delivery person can be reminded to modify the order; if the check is correct, whether the entry which is not filled exists in the declaration form can be judged, and if the entry exists, automatic filling can be realized according to a preset rule. And then submitting the data to a corresponding electronic port system for official customs declaration.

Example one
In the first embodiment, from the perspective of the cross-border supply chain system, a method for processing customs clearance information is provided, referring to fig. 2, where the method specifically includes:
s210: a plurality of customs clearance tickets to be submitted are determined.
The multiple customs clearance lists may be multiple customs clearance lists corresponding to batch submission operations executed after a customs clearance is received by a customs clearance department, the data related to the customs clearance lists are entered through a cross-border supply chain system, and are stored as drafts, and after a period of time (for example, the associated goods are about to be delivered to a port, and the like). Since the customs clearance is not yet submitted to customs, the content in the customs clearance is called the content to be submitted and can be temporarily stored in the cross-border supply chain system. The specific customs declaration corresponds to a carrying order number, and the specific data of the customs declaration comprises the carrying order number information. The specific entry sheet may further include a plurality of items of data such as the name of export goods, the number of pieces, the weight, the unit, the total price, the export port, the name of the transportation vehicle, the container information, the business unit, the receiving unit, the contract agreement, the trade property, and the country of consumption, as described above.
S220: determining at least two customs reports having a box-out transportation relationship from the plurality of customs reports;
in a specific implementation, after the cross-border supply chain system receives a request for submitting customs clearance, a plurality of customs clearance to be submitted are determined, and at least two customs clearance having a boxed transportation relationship can be determined from the plurality of customs clearance. Specifically, when determining the customs clearance with the box transportation relationship, there may be a plurality of implementation manners, for example, in one manner, the delivery bill with the box transportation identifier may be determined according to the received customs clearance commission information. In this way, in the process of creating the customs declaration according to the lifting note, a box transportation relationship can be created and stored for the customs declaration corresponding to the lifting note associated with the same box transportation identifier; and after determining the plurality of customs declaration forms to be submitted, determining the customs declaration forms with the box transportation relationship according to the stored box transportation relationship information. That is, if the consignor such as a freight carrier has provided information on whether a specific delivery order is a box-split order when submitting the consignment information, the customs clearance order having the box-split transportation relationship can be determined directly according to the consignment information.
Or in another mode, if the consignor does not provide specific details of the delivery order in the consignment information, but only provides identification information such as a delivery order number, the identification of the delivery order associated with the customs declaration and the information of the outbound customs classification (customs of each party subordinate to the customs administration) may be determined first. Then, the detailed information of the corresponding shipping note can be obtained from the corresponding electronic port information system according to the identification of the shipping note and the exit-related information, and the customs declaration with the box transportation relationship can be determined according to the box transportation identification associated with the shipping note. That is, when the manifest declaration is performed, the specific detail information is retained in the electronic port system, and the number of the shipping note associated with the retained information is the same as the number of the shipping note provided by the consignor, so that the data required for the specific declaration can be obtained by querying from the electronic port system, where the data may include the transportation identifier of the specific shipping note or not. If a certain delivery bill has a spelling transportation identification, the correspondingly generated customs declaration can also automatically add the spelling transportation identification, a plurality of customs declaration with the same spelling transportation identification can become customs declaration with a spelling transportation relationship, and the spelling transportation relationship is created in the supply chain system.
It should be noted that, in a specific implementation, a specific supply chain system may obtain relevant interfaces of electronic port systems in multiple places, including an information query interface and the like. In addition, the specific information query interface can also support batch query, so that when the query of the corresponding lifting bill information is carried out on a plurality of customs bills, quick query and response can be realized, and even if the assembly of hundreds of bills is faced, the verification can be completed within 1 second, so that the verification efficiency can be greatly improved.
S230: carrying out consistency check on the contents to be submitted among the customs declaration forms with the box-splicing transportation relation;
after the customs clearance with the portfolio transportation relationship is determined, consistency check can be performed on the content of the corresponding data items between the customs clearance. In specific implementation, consistency check can be performed on one or more of the following data items between the customs declaration with the box transportation relationship: outbound customs, container information, shipping order identification, vehicle identification, voyage identification, declaration area customs, and departure port.
In addition, since the customs clearance is submitted in detail, usually after the particular cargo is transported to the corresponding port, information such as the number of the cargo entering the port and gross weight of the cargo is recorded in the corresponding electronic port system. Specifically, during verification, the identification and the exit-entry-related information of the lifting note associated with the customs declaration can be determined, and then the total number and the weight information of the port-entering cargos corresponding to the identification of the lifting note are acquired from the corresponding electronic port information system according to the identification and the exit-entry-related information of the lifting note. And further checking whether the total number of the cargos and the weight of the cargos related to the plurality of customs declaration forms needing to be subjected to box-sharing transportation are less than or equal to the total number of the cargos and the weight information of the cargos entering the port.
S240: providing a verification result.
After completion of the particular verification, a verification result may be provided. If the consistency check fails, corresponding prompt information may be provided, for example, as shown in fig. 3, the specific prompt information may include: the customs clearance identifier and the data item information involved. After receiving the prompt message, the order recorder user can modify the corresponding data item content. In specific implementation, the specific prompt information may further include: the modification suggestion information corresponding to the specific data item can be provided, and meanwhile, an operation option for adopting the modification suggestion information can be provided, so that a user can complete modification by clicking the operation option without inputting container numbers character by character, the efficiency is further improved, and the error probability is reduced.
There may be various ways in which modification advice information may be generated. One of the ways may be: and if the data content of one customs clearance and the data content of other customs clearance with the same box transportation relation on a certain data item are inconsistent, generating the modification suggestion information according to the data content of the other customs clearance on the data item. For example, if the container number in a customs clearance does not match the container number of another customs clearance having the same box-matching relationship, the container number corresponding to the other customs clearance may be presented.
After the modification is completed, the submission can be reinitiated, and correspondingly, the supply chain system can also perform verification again. And submitting the plurality of customs clearance tickets to the corresponding electronic port information system for official customs clearance until the plurality of customs clearance tickets pass verification.

Example two
The first embodiment is mainly to check the data consistency between customs clearance with a box-sharing relationship, and as described above, in practical application, the first embodiment may further include a requirement for checking the consistency between the content of each data item in the customs clearance and the content of the corresponding data item in the shipping bill. Therefore, the second embodiment further provides another method for processing customs clearance information, and referring to fig. 4, the method may include:
s410: determining a customs declaration to be submitted;
the customs clearance to be submitted in this step may also be a customs clearance data entered in advance, and the submission of the customs clearance is initiated after temporary storage in the supply chain system. In the second embodiment, one or more customs clearance to be submitted may be specifically submitted. The information in the specific customs clearance may include the terms of export goods name, number of pieces, weight, unit, total price, export port, transport name, container information, business unit, receiving unit, contractual agreement, nature of trade, country of consumption, etc.
S420: acquiring the detail information of the delivery bill corresponding to the customs declaration form, wherein the detail information of the delivery bill comprises: cargo list information declared to customs by the transport service provider;
the specific manner of acquiring the detailed information of the shipping bill corresponding to the customs declaration can be various. For example, in one mode, the electronic port system retains the shipping note information in advance, and the entry is associated with the identification of the shipping note and the entry-exit-related information, so that the details of the corresponding shipping note can be acquired from the corresponding electronic port information system. In this case, the detailed information of the shipping note corresponding to the customs declaration may also be periodically acquired from the corresponding electronic port information system at preset time intervals. Particularly, in the automatic verification process of the order following stage, since the time for transporting a specific manifest to a port and a dock is uncertain, the system can automatically acquire information of the manifest transported to the port from the electronic port system in a polling mode (namely, initiating query at intervals) so as to perform automatic verification.
Or, in another mode, if there is related information in the delegation information provided by the customs clearance delegating party, the detailed information of the delivery order corresponding to the customs clearance may also be obtained according to the received customs clearance delegation information.
The detailed information of the specific shipping bill can include the name of the ship, the number of voyages, the departure port, the exit relationship, the cabinet specification, the container information, the cargo information and the like.
S430: checking customs clearance data associated with the customs clearance bill according to the detail information of the shipping bill;
after the detail information of the shipping bill is acquired, customs clearance data associated with the customs clearance bill can be verified. The specific verification process may include: and carrying out consistency check on the content of each data item in the customs declaration form and the content of the corresponding data item in the lifting note.
Or, under the condition that the number of the customs declaration forms to be submitted is multiple, determining at least two customs declaration forms with a box transportation relationship according to the detail information of the shipping note; and then, carrying out consistency check on the content of the corresponding data item between the at least two customs clearance tickets with the box transportation relationship. Specifically, consistency check may be performed on one or more of the following data items between the at least two customs clearance tickets having a box transportation relationship: outbound customs, container information, shipping order identification, vehicle identification, voyage identification, declaration area customs, and departure port.
In addition, for the case of the split box, the total number of inbound cargos and the weight information corresponding to the lifting bill identification can be acquired from the corresponding electronic port information system; in this case, it may be further verified whether the total number of pieces of goods and the weight of the plurality of customs clearance tickets to be subjected to the box-out transportation are less than or equal to the total number of pieces of the inbound goods and the weight information.
S440: providing a verification result.
After the verification is completed, a corresponding verification result can be provided, wherein if the verification fails, corresponding prompt information is provided, and the prompt information includes: the customs clearance identifier and the data item information involved.
In addition, in the examination and information supplement stage, if the verification passes, whether a target data item which is not filled yet exists in the customs clearance is judged, and if the target data item exists, the content to be filled corresponding to the target data item can be determined from the detail information of the shipping clearance and is automatically filled into the customs clearance. Because the filling rules of different electronic port systems for specific data items in the customs clearance may be different, the data filling rules associated with each electronic port system may be obtained in advance. In this way, the filling rule information of the target data item can be determined according to the electronic port information system corresponding to the customs clearance, and then the content to be filled corresponding to the target data item is determined according to the filling rule information.
